Java 認識泛型

標籤:java 泛型 初識一、泛型是在JDK1.5之後增加的新功能。泛型(Generic)    可以避免經常出現的資料類型轉換異常二、泛型可以解決資料類型的安全問題,它主要的原理,是在類聲明的時候通過一個標識表示類中某個屬性的類型或者是某個方法的傳回值及參數類型。三、格式

java poi 從伺服器下載模板寫入資料再匯出

標籤:                  最近寫了一個,Excel 的 寫入和匯出.   需求是這樣的.   在建立合約的時候,會有匯出合約的資料,    匯出的模板是固定的,,需要在模板裡面寫入合約的資訊.       first   :  下載模板   > 寫入資料 >

JAVA圖片驗證碼

標籤:package hh.com.util;import java.io.IOException;import javax.servlet.ServletException;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letResponse;import javax.servlet.http.HttpSession;public class AuthImage extends

java並發編程使用鎖進行資料同步操作一

標籤:lock   java並發編程   並發解決方案       項目中總是出現招標項目超投的情況,最開始總是覺得應該使用架構Hibernate內建的並發策略中的樂觀鎖(version)解決問題,參考了很多網上的資料,也參考了Hibernate的協助文檔,由於對Hibernate樂觀鎖機制不瞭解,問題就一直沒有解決。    最

java的IO,AIO簡單對比

標籤:以下內容轉載lzzzl Channel 通道Buffer 緩衝區Selector

有效處理java異常的三個原則

標籤:Java中異常提供了一種識別及響應錯誤情況的一致性機制,有效地異常處理能使程式更加健壯、易於調試。異常之所以是一種強大的調試手段,在於其回答了以下三個問題:什麼出了錯?在哪出的錯?為什麼出錯?在有效使用異常的情況下,異常類型回答了“什麼”被拋出,異常堆疊追蹤回答了“在哪“拋出,異常資訊回答了“為什麼“會拋出,如果你的異常沒有回答以上全部問題,那麼可能你沒有很好地使用它們。有三個原則可以協助你在調試過程中最大限度地使用好

Java基礎學習(二)—數組

標籤:一、數組的概念      定義: 數組是儲存同一種資料類型的多個元素的集合。      數組既可以儲存基礎資料型別 (Elementary Data Type),也可以儲存引用資料類型。      格式:           格式1: 資料類型[] 數組名; 

Java Networking: UDP DatagramSocket (翻譯)

標籤: 原文:http://tutorials.jenkov.com/java-networking/udp-datagram-sockets.htmlUDP vs. TCPSending Data via a DatagramSocketReceiving Data via a DatagramSocketDatagramSocket‘s are Java‘s mechanism for network communication via UDP instead of TCP.

java基礎--java靜態代碼塊和靜態方法的區別、static用法

標籤:轉載自:http://blog.sina.com.cn/s/blog_afddb8ff0101aqs9.html靜態代碼塊:有些代碼必須在項目啟動的時候就執行,這種代碼是主動執行的(當類被載入時,靜態代碼塊被執行,且只被執行一次,靜態塊常用來執行類屬性的初始化)靜態方法:需要在項目啟動的時候就初始化,在不建立對象的情況下,這種代碼是被動執行的(靜態方法在類載入的時候 就已經載入 可以用類名直接調用)兩者的區別就是:靜態代碼塊是自動執行的;

JAVA利用enum結合testng做資料驅動樣本

標籤:  資料驅動是做自動化測試中很重要的一部分,資料來源的方案也是百花八門了,比如利用外部檔案,直接在@DataProvider中寫死等等,我們今天介紹一下利用enum來做資料來源,先來看一下enum的寫法:public enum TestEnum {OK(200,"success"),FAIL(300,"fail");private int retCode;private String msg;private TestEnum(int retCode, String msg)

transient關鍵字,javatransient關鍵字

transient關鍵字,javatransient關鍵字  最近在看ArrayList源碼的時候,發現了一個以前從未接觸的過的關鍵字transient,於是就去找資料好好研究了下這個關鍵字。transient的作用    一個對象只要實現了Serilizable介面,這個對象就可以被序列化,java的這種序列化模式為開發人員提供了很多便利,我們可以不必關係具體序列化的過程,只要這個類實現了Serilizable介面,這個類的所有屬性和方法都會自動序列化。  在實際開發過程中,我們常常會遇到這樣

視窗設定,win7視窗設定

視窗設定,win7視窗設定/** * 這個是GUI的案例程式; *  */package w160412.wang.main;import java.awt.Color;import java.awt.Container;import java.awt.Dimension;import java.awt.Toolkit;import java.io.ObjectInputStream.GetField;import

中文分詞的逆向最大匹配演算法,中文分詞匹配演算法

中文分詞的逆向最大匹配演算法,中文分詞匹配演算法package org.wltea.analyzer.core;import java.io.IOException;import java.io.Reader;import java.util.HashMap;import java.util.HashSet;import java.util.LinkedList;import java.util.Map;import java.util.Set;import

用web查看hadoop運行狀態,web查看hadoop

用web查看hadoop運行狀態,web查看hadoop轉載--http://www.weixuehao.com/archives/621 我們安裝完hadoop,下面我們從視覺上看看hadoop怎麼玩的。我們可以在win7系統上,通過web介面,在瀏覽器地址欄輸入地址,直接查看hadoop的運行情況;  192.168.206.21:50030這個裡面,我們可以看到Map/Reduce的管理情況 192.168.206.21:50070這裡可以看到HDF

Apache Lucene(全文檢索索引引擎)—搜尋(第二篇),

Apache Lucene(全文檢索索引引擎)—搜尋(第二篇),目錄  1. Apache Lucene(全文檢索索引引擎)—建立索引(第一篇):http://www.cnblogs.com/hanyinglong/p/5387816.html  2.

JAVA圖片驗證碼,java驗證碼

JAVA圖片驗證碼,java驗證碼package hh.com.util;import java.io.IOException;import javax.servlet.ServletException;import javax.servlet.http.HttpServletRequest;import javax.servlet.http.HttpServletResponse;import javax.servlet.http.HttpSession;public class

MySql串連異常解決,MySql串連解決

MySql串連異常解決,MySql串連解決這兩天遇到一個mysql串連的問題,找人弄了好幾天也沒弄好,先看一下報錯資訊:====================================================================org.springframework.transaction.CannotCreateTransactionException: Could not open Hibernate Session for transaction;

利用github搭建個人maven倉庫,githubmaven

利用github搭建個人maven倉庫,githubmaven原文出處: hengyunabc緣起之前看到有開源項目用了github來做maven倉庫,尋思自己也做一個。研究了下,記錄下。簡單來說,共有三步:配置local file maven倉庫deploy到本地maven可以通過http, ftp,

Java學習整理筆記(三)資料類型,java資料類型

Java學習整理筆記(三)資料類型,java資料類型資料類型:資料類型確定了資料在記憶體中佔用的儲存空間以及儲存方式。每個資料類型都有它的取值範圍,編譯器根據每個變數或常量的資料類型為其分配記憶體空間。Java語言的資料類型可以分為兩類:一類是單一資料型別(或基礎資料型別 (Elementary Data Type)),例如整數類型、浮點數類型、字元型類型和布爾類型等;另一種是參考型別,例如數群組類型、類、介面等。一、基礎資料型別 (Elementary Data Type)8種基礎資料型別 (

圖片裁切中遇到的小問題,圖片裁切遇到問題

圖片裁切中遇到的小問題,圖片裁切遇到問題今天使用ImageIO實現裁切圖片,遇到了一個錯誤:Not a JPEG file: starts with 0xff 0xd9因為要擷取裁剪原點和裁切尺寸,所以我想擷取圖片寬高,用較小的一個作為裁切尺寸,進而得到一個正方形的圖,所以就有了如下代碼:File imageFile = new File(imageFileFullPath);FileInputStream imageFileInputStream = new

總頁數: 4058 1 .... 3377 3378 3379 3380 3381 .... 4058 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.